Jaco Pastorius, the renowned bassist, was known for using stainless steel roundwound strings on his fretless bass Guitars. These strings provided a bright and clear tone, ideal for his signature fretless playing style. The stainless steel material also offered durability and resistance to corrosion, important for a professional musician like Jaco who played extensively.

Did jaco pastorius use flat or roundwound strings?

Jaco used Rotosound round-gauge strings gauged 46-63-80-102, but it would be easier to get them in 45-105 gauge.

What kind of guitar strings do I need for my guitar?

The type of guitar strings you need depends on the type of guitar you have. Acoustic guitars typically use steel strings, while classical guitars use nylon strings. Electric guitars use steel strings as well. Make sure to choose the right gauge (thickness) of strings for your playing style and preference.

Are ukulele strings the same as guitar strings?

No, though some can be used for both depending on the size and type. Metal strings are seldom used on an ukulele as the instrument is not designed for the stress.

How often should I change my guitar strings to maintain optimal frequency and sound quality?

To maintain optimal frequency and sound quality, it is recommended to change your guitar strings every 1-3 months, depending on how often you play and the type of strings you use.
